BSc, MSc, MBBS, FRACGP
Dr. Hancock is a highly experienced general practitioner who graduated from the University of Queensland in Brisbane. He subsequently completed his GP training in Western Australia, where he developed a keen interest in helming patients under difficult and challenging circumstances. Prior to his service as a general practitioner, Dr. Hancock served as a Medical Officer with the Royal Australian Navy, specializing as a Senior Advisor in Submarine Medicine for several years.
Dr. Hancock's medical background and interest in challenging cases led him to hold a Graduate Certificate in Sports Medicine. He has a particular interest in sports medicine, as well as underwater, expedition, and remote medicine. Furthermore, Dr. Hancock is passionate about Indigenous and Child Health, as evidenced by his active participation in various community programs focusing on these areas.
Outside of his professional life, Dr. Hancock likes to spend time with his family and take his dog for walks. He is currently a highly regarded local general practitioner working out of Redlynch and Kuranda Medical Centres.
